[Bottom]
16. DC input
Connect the supplied AC adapter to this terminal.
17. AUX input terminal
Connect a CD player, tape recorder, or other
similar equipment to this terminal.
18. MIC input terminal
Connect a wired microphone to this terminal.
19. External control terminal
Connect this terminal to the serial port of a PC,
operation panel, or other external control
equipment.
20. Marking plate
Shows the Manufacturer's Name, Model Name,
and Electrical Rating.
21. Recording output terminal
Connect an Alternate Recording Deck or MD
recorder. An amplifier can also be connected for
public address applications.
22. Priority chime volume control
Adjusts the output volume of the chime tone that
sounds when the Priority Speech key on the
Chairman unit is pressed.
23. Infrared transmitter/receiver unit I/O terminals
Connect the Infrared Transmitter/Receiver unit or
distributor to this terminal. By using the YW-1022
(2-branch distributor) and/or YW-1024 (4-branch
distributor), the following maximum number of
Infrared Transmitter/Receiver units can be
connected: 16 units when they are all TS-905
units, 12 units when they are all TS-907 units.
(Also 12 units when both models are mixed.)
24. Short circuit indicator
Lights when the Infrared Transmitter/Receiver
unit or its connected cable is shorted.
25. Cable clip
Run the AC adapter cable through this clip to
prevent its plug from being removed from the DC
input.
